我正在创建一个汽车数据库,其中有两个表,Makes和Models。
典型的Make行是:
(4, 'Alfa Romeo'),
典型的模型行是:
(35, 4, 'TwinSpark'),
在HTML页面上,select元素通过数据库传播,所以当我选择Alfa Romeo(在db中有27个模型)时,我想选择 Alfa Romeo(27)< / em>的
如何将模型计入此元素?
在我的PHP中,我有这个用于制作:
<?php echo $opt->ShowCategory(); ?>
在选择时,传播模型选择,通常如下所示:
<select id="type" style="width: 212px;">
<option value="0">choose...</option>
</select>
答案 0 :(得分:2)
以下查询应该从数据库中获取所需的数据。
SELECT name, COUNT(id) AS count
FROM make, models
WHERE make.id = models.id
GROUP BY make.name
你输出的内容应该做什么,我不能告诉你,因为你没有发布足够的代码/细节。